Python Float – Round of to Specific Decimal Places. They are defined as int, float, and complex classes in Python. float_string = str (float_string) errormsg = "ValueError: Input must be decimal or integer string" try: if float_string. Keep calling conversion function with n/2 till n > 1, later perform n % 1 to get MSB of converted binary number. Converting a String to a Float in Python. Therefore, you can convert up to 19 decimal characters (max. It uses the numbers 0 to 9 and then uses the letters_ A to F_ for representation. convert DMS coordinates to decimal in Python. In order to convert decimal to binary, take a look at the example below. In this tutorial we will see how to convert a decimal value to hexadecimal using a built-in python function.. At first, we take the integer part from the floating point value and convert it to octal then we take fractional part and convert it to octal form and lastly combine both. To transform a string into Int or Float in Python, simply put, can be done using the following lines: ... To convert a float to int. One thing I really don’t like about the AWS SDK for Python, specifically aimed towards DynamoDB is that Float types are not supported and that you should use Decimal types instead. Implicit mixing floats/ints might lead to subtle bugs due to possible loss of precision when working with floats or to different results for / … To round float in the transformation to int. What we have is some C++ / Java / Python routines that will allows us to convert a floating point value into it’s equivalent binary counterpart, using the standard IEEE 754 representation consisting of the sign bit, exponent and mantissa (fractional part). To convert a float array to an integer array in python, a solution is to use astype, example: >>> import numpy as np >>> A = np.array((0.4, 1.6, 2.1, -3.7, ... Je développe le présent site avec le framework python Django. Similarly, if you want to convert a float to an integer, you can use the int() function. An example of string to int conversion A demo of string to float conversion (Both of these examples are explained below along with list […] Our code returns: 12.0. at the end tells us that our number has successfully been converted to a floating-point value.. These examples show how to use Decimal type in Python and Pandas to maintain more accuracy than float. You can round of a given floating point number, to a specific number of decimal places using round() function. The float() function internally calls specified object __float__() function. Although you will mostly use Integer and float numbers in your program. Python float() is an inbuilt function that converts String to Float. As you can see num1 variable is of type string so Python tries to concatenate num2 to num1 rather than adding them. Unlike bin() function of Python, it can convert floating-point numbers also. First we take the integer part from the floating point value and convert it to binary then take fractional part and convert it to binary form and lastly combining both. This might be required sometimes where we want to concatenate float values. We can use complex() function to convert an int or float to the complex number, the imaginary part will be 0j. The short answer is: use the Python format() and round() to convert float to two decimal places. Random float number with 2 decimal places 0.66 54.99 Random float number with 1 decimal places 0.9 43.2 Get random Decimal. To use this decimal to hex converter tool, you have to type a decimal value like 79 into the left field below, and then hit the Convert button. Program for decimal to hexadecimal conversion. Convert an integer or float to hex in Python : In this tutorial, we will learn how to find out the hex value of an integer or a float in python.Hexadecimal is a base 16 number system. You can then use the to_numeric method in order to convert the values under the Price column into a float: df['DataFrame Column'] = pd.to_numeric(df['DataFrame Column'], errors='coerce') By setting errors=’coerce’, you’ll transform the non-numeric … We can convert float to a string easily using str() function. Because the float value can be more than two decimal and its difficult to make calculations. In Python, a string is a sequence of characters. Python comes with inbuilt methods to convert an integer to float and float to an integer. To convert the integer to float, use the float() function in Python. The above method simply ignores the decimal values. Given a floating point value and input the decimal places number, our task is to convert it to binary form. Let’s look at a simple example. - … The float method in Python converts integers to floats. We can’t convert a complex number to int or float. How to convert Python string to an int and float In certain scenarios, you may need to convert a string to an integer or float for performing certain operations in Python. Background - float type can’t store all decimal numbers exactly. count ("." Python program - convert String to float. 7/2 = Quotient = 3(grater than 1), Remainder = 1. Example: 7. If you want to make calculations using Python programming in Two decimals places. The hex() function converts an integer number to a lowercase hexadecimal string prefixed with “0x”. You have to use the changed or limit the float value to two decimal places. Integers and floating points are separated by the presence or absence of a decimal point. The decimal module provides support for fast correctly-rounded decimal floating point arithmetic. They are different representations of the same numeric quantity. Python: Convert floating point numbers to decimal keeping N digits of precision. GitHub Gist: instantly share code, notes, and snippets. Python Math: Convert a float to ratio Last update on February 26 2020 08:09:18 (UTC/GMT +8 hours) Float (a) 273, 557. int (float (a)) 273 . Similarly, we can use int() function to convert a float to int. For instance, 5 is … float() to Convert String to Float in Python. Convert the binary number into base 2 scientific notation. a_int = 3 b_int = 2 # Explicit type conversion from int to float c_float_sum = float(a_int + b_int) print(c_float_sum) These numbers are normalized which means the leading bit will always be 1. Python Programming Code to Convert Decimal to Octal. In this tutorial, we will learn to convert a float into a hex value using Python Programming Language, before going into the topic let us understand how the hex() function works. Converting Decimal To Binary In Python . Number Data Type in Python. If you’re only concerned with how they are being displayed or printed then you can simply use Python’s string formatting options. A quick post on a workaround when you need to convert float to decimal types. In such scenario you need to convert string to float. Python Numbers Type Conversion. Convert Data Type: Integers to Floats. The random.uniform() and random.random() only returns float number. def myfloat (float_string): """It takes a float string ("1,23" or "1,234.567.890") and converts it to floating point number (1.23 or 1.234567890). """ Now let’s convert the zip column to string using cast() function with DecimalType() passed as an argument which converts the integer column to decimal column in pyspark and it is stored as a dataframe named output_df 1). Pandas can use Decimal, but requires some care to create and maintain Decimal objects. Python has three number types – integer, float, and complex. We can convert an int to float using the float() function. Python supports integers, floating-point numbers and complex numbers. In the following example, we shall take a float value with 7 decimal places and round it of to 2 decimal places. To get a random decimal.Decimal instance, you need explicitly convert it into decimal.Decimal. This post implements a previous post that explains how to convert 32-bit floating point numbers to binary numbers in the IEEE 754 format. This tutorial article will introduce how to convert string to float or int in Python, with the Python built-in float() and int() functions. Python Program. Given a float decimal value and input the decimal places number, our task is to convert it to octal form. Here, we used the float() method to convert an integer (12) into a floating-point number (12.0).The . Note that these are equivalent: 24.3 and 24.30. We will see two Python programs, first program does the conversion using a user defined function and in the second program we are using a in-built function bin() for the decimal to binary conversion.. 1. Python Decimal to Binary Converter – This Python tutorial explains the logic to convert a decimal number into its corresponding binary number. float() converts the string to the float pointing number, if possible. Convert Decimal to Octal in Python. Python Convert float to String. To convert decimal to octal number in python, you have to ask from user to enter number in decimal number system to convert that number into octal number system as shown in the program given below. In this post, we will see programs to convert decimal number to an equivalent binary number. You can convert the number into base 2 scientific notation by moving the decimal point over to the left until it is to the right of the first bit. How To convert a Decimal Number into Binary Number We divide the decimal number by base 2 and get the quiotient and remainder. It offers several advantages over the float datatype: Decimal “is based on a floating-point model which was designed with people in mind, and necessarily has a paramount guiding principle – computers must provide an arithmetic that works in the same way as the arithmetic that people learn … value of 9223372036854775807) to hex.

convert decimal to float python

Mt Tauhara Glider Crash, Case Files Pharmacology Pdf, Thomas Point Lighthouse Tours, Epstein-barr Virus Itchy Skin, Cambridge International As And A Level Physics 2nd Ed, Buffy Sainte-marie Live,